Please measure using nude dimensions (body size only, without clothing). Accurate nude measurements allow us to create a perfectly fitting custom shirt. If measuring yourself is inconvenient, you may input simplified sizes as described below. All measurements should be in centimeters (cm).
◎ Men's*(A): Neck circumference — measure around the neck just below the Adam's apple, without gaps.*(B): Shoulder width — measure from shoulder point to shoulder point across the back, without gaps.*(C): Sleeve length — with arms naturally at your sides, measure from the back neck point to the shoulder point, then down to 3cm below the ankle bone at the wrist.*(D): Chest circumference — measure horizontally around the underarm area, without gaps.*(E): Waist circumference — measure horizontally around the navel area.*(F): Shirt length — measure from the back neck point to the hem of the shirt. For aloha shirts worn outside, the length is shorter.*(G): Cuff circumference — measure around the wrist (about 7cm above the ankle).*(H): Shoulder point — [※] Shoulder point refers to the tip of the shoulder.*(I): Back neck point — [※] The most protruding bone at the back of the neck.

* Collar type (5)[A~K]
Customers can choose the collar design for their shirt. We offer various collar styles to match your preferences and needs.
(A) Regular — Simple, standard collar style suitable for business and casual settings.(B) Short — Shorter collar length than regular, giving a more casual impression, suitable for informal occasions without a tie.(C) Semi-wide — Slightly wider and more prominent collar style, casual yet with presence. Slightly narrower than wide, suitable for casual scenes without a tie.(D) Wide — Wide collar with a casual vibe, often worn without a tie or with a loosened tie, creating a bold or relaxed look.(E) Narrow — Stylish, slim collar design with a modern, refined impression. Popular for business and formal occasions, pairs well with ties, and offers a classic look.(F) Round — Casual collar with rounded tips, giving a soft, relaxed atmosphere. Suitable for casual scenes without a tie or relaxed events.(G) Tab — Stylish collar with a small tab detail, can be worn standing or folded down. Suitable for business casual or formal settings, adds a distinctive, sophisticated touch.(H) Button-down — Collar with buttons at the tips, keeps the collar fixed in place, giving a neat appearance. Mainly for casual use.(I) Pinhole — Collar with small holes at the tips for inserting pins, suitable for styles with cufflinks in formal settings. Creates a refined impression; popular in business and formal scenes. [※] Pins are sold separately.(J) Stand — Also called band collar; no collar points, stands upright, giving a modern, sleek look.(K) Chinese — Also called Mandarin collar; inspired by traditional Chinese style, stands upright without buttons, elegant and modern.

* Cuff style (8)[・Omakase ・A~F]
Choosing the cuff style allows for a variety of looks and functions. The cuff design contributes to a refined or distinctive appearance and helps balance the overall style.
(A): Regular — Standard straight cuff style.(B): Square — Cuff with sharp, right-angled corners, modern and sophisticated.(C): Round — Rounded cuff, classic and soft impression.(D): Barrel — Simple, traditional design with a rounded or slightly squared shape.(E): Double — Double-folded cuff that requires cufflinks, suitable for formal or business settings, elegant and refined. [※] Cufflinks are sold separately.(F): Milano — Stylish diagonal-cut cuff edges, popular in business and formal wear, with a sleek appearance.
* Dual-purpose cuff (9)[・Do not choose ・Choose]
Dual-purpose cuffs are double-layered and can be fastened with buttons or cufflinks, suitable for both business and formal occasions. They are highly versatile.

* Placket type (10)[・Omakase ・A~C]
The placket style varies, including standard front placket, hidden placket, and fly front, allowing you to express your personal style and suit various occasions.
(A) Standard front placket (Placket front) — The front edge of the shirt folds over, often used with button-down shirts. Casual style.(B) Hidden placket (French front) — The front edge is folded inward, with the buttons concealed. Suitable for a classic, formal look.(C) Fly front (Fly front) — Double-layered placket with concealed buttons, common in formal shirts.
* Back body style (11)[・Omakase ・A~D]
You can choose from four back body styles: no pleats, box pleats, side pleats, or side darts, allowing customization to your body shape and style.
(A) No pleats — Flat back with no pleats, sleek and simple. Popular for business and formal wear, preferred by those seeking a clean look.(B) Box pleats — Single pleat in the center of the back, creating a slightly puffed appearance. Traditional style, comfortable and easy to move in.(C) Side pleats — Pleats on each side of the back, providing a good fit and ease of movement. Suitable for smart, sharp looks.(D) Side darts — Darts on the sides of the back to shape the shirt closely to the body, creating a slim silhouette. Modern and refined, favored in business and formal settings.

Getzner, founded in 1818, is a long-established Austrian manufacturer with a rich history and experience. Their fabrics are high-quality, innovative, and highly regarded by global apparel brands.
